William Cowper was one of the greatest English letter writers. The Correspondence of William Cowper contains hundreds of letters that Cowper sent to family and friends. These letters reveal not only his acts and surroundings but also the innermost workings of his mind. While Cowper himself—the shy, lovable, self-torturing, playful, just, honorable, and warm-hearted poet—is the center of this correspondence, the personalities of his correspondents are as vivid as characters from a Dickens novel. Volume two contains letters from the years 1783 to 1786.
